Macroprudential tools in Australia

In recent months macroprudential measures have increasingly been under discussion in Australia. The Reserve Bank of Australia and other regulators now appear open to the adoption of such tools.

New Zealand Inflation Indexed Bonds

Increasing issuance of inflation linked bonds in New Zealand has resulted in a NZD 14 billion market, accounting for close to 20% of the NZ government bond market. NZ ILBs offer an attractive real yield and a low entry point for breakeven inflation.
